Job summary

Baylor St. Luke’s Medical Center in Houston, TX seeks a Histotechnologist to perform complex histological procedures on patient specimens under supervision.

You will process, analyze, and report tests with accuracy, calibrate equipment, document meticulously, and maintain a safe, collaborative lab environment. The role requires a bachelor’s degree with biology and chemistry hours or an accredited Histotechnology program, plus relevant experience.

Qualifications

  • Option 1: Bachelor Degree with a combination of 30 semester hours of biology and chemistry (must include both), and successful completion of an accredited Histotechnology program.
  • Option 2: Bachelor Degree with a combination of 30 semester hours of biology and chemistry (must include both), and one year full‑time acceptable experience in a histopathology laboratory within the last 5 years including fixation, embedding, microtomy, processing and staining.

Responsibilities

  • Receives, accession, as required, and prepares tissues and other biological materials using accepted histological techniques; performs proper labeling, fixation, embedding, microtomy, staining, and coverslipping.
  • Prepares and evaluates stains, reagents, and solutions necessary for slide preparation following established policies and procedures.
  • Ability to assess and make decisions for proper handling and processing of specimens with minimal or no guidance.
  • Evaluates complex and difficult samples to determine suitable methods of preparation and staining.
  • Monitor technical aspects of the department, and is a resource for technical information.
  • Participates in the Performance Improvement program.
